Simulacion y Visualizacion de la Performance de un Administrador BSP
Paula A. Millado (1), Daniel O. Laguia (1), Albert O. Sofia (1), Mauricio Marin (2), Claudio Delrieux (3)
e-mails: pmillado@unpa.edu.ar, dlaguia@unpa.edu.ar, osofia@unpa.edu.ar, mauricio.marin@umag.cl, claudio@acm.org
(1) Universidad Nacional de la Patagonia Austral 9400 Río Gallegos Argentina
(2) Universidad de Magallanes Punta Arenas Chile
(3) Universidad Nacional del Sur Bahía Blanca Argentina
This paper describes a graphic tool to visualize de
behavior of a distributed database server. The target is to
provide a tool for the database administrator to evaluate
the performance of the database and take decision about how
get better request time for user's queries. We suppose
server working with a huge user's query traffic. Such
workload is served using parallel processing over a cluster
with an implementation of the parallel computing BSP Model.
The visual tool allow to show the amount of communication
and synchronization between processors needed by the
parallel processing of the queries in the cluster and the
workload in database. This information is properly
represented with visual metaphors, which are useful for the
database administrator to take decisions. In this context,
the query's order execution can have effects very different
at the request time for each query.
En este trabajo se describe una herramienta gráfica de
visualización de la operación de un servidor de bases de datos
distribuidas. El objetivo es proporcionar al administrador de la
base de datos una herramienta que le permita observar el
comportamiento y tomar decisiones orientadas a mejorar los tiempos
de respuesta a consultas SQL generadas por los usuarios del
sistema. Suponemos un servidor operando con una gran intensidad de
tráfico de consultas. Dicha carga de trabajo es servida empleando
procesamiento paralelo sobre un cluster de PCs, por medio de una
implementación del modelo BSP de computación paralela. La
herramienta permite visualizar aspectos tales como la cantidad de
comunicación y sincronización entre procesadores demandada por el
procesamiento paralelo de las consultas. Esa información,
adecuadamente representada mediante metáforas visuales, es
presentada al administrador para la toma de decisiones. Esto,
debido al orden en que los diferentes tipos de consultas a la base
de datos generadas por los usuarios son ejecutadas, puede tener
efectos muy distintos en el tiempo de respuesta de cada consulta.
Keywords:Databases, Parallel Processing on SQL Queries, Parallel and Distributen Computing, BSP, Cientific Visualization
Palabras Clave/Palavras Chave: Bases de Datos, Procesamiento Paralelo de Consultas SQL, Computación Paralela y Distribuída, BSP, Visualización Científica
BibTex
@INPROCEEDINGS{millado04:277,
AUTHOR = {Paula A. Millado and Daniel O. Laguia and Albert O. Sofia and Mauricio Marin and Claudio Delrieux},
TITLE = {Simulacion y Visualizacion de la Performance de un Administrador BSP},
BOOKTITLE = {30ma Conferencia Latinoamericana de Informática (CLEI2004)},
YEAR = {2004},
editor = {Mauricio Solar and David Fernández-Baca and Ernesto Cuadros-Vargas},
pages = {852--862},
address = {},
month = Sep,
organization = {Sociedad Peruana de Computación},
note = {ISBN 9972-9876-2-0},
file = {http://clei2004.spc.org.pe/es/html/pdfs/277.pdf}
}
PDF de este artículo
PDF de CLEI2004 (incluye todos los artículos)
Página principal CLEI 2004
Generado por Sociedad Peruana de Computación